What is the ground-state electron configuration of the ion Hg2+? - ANS [Xe] 4f145d10
What is the ground-state electron configuration of the ion Cu2+? - ANS [Ar] 3d9
Which of the following three sets consist of atoms or ions with the same electron configuration
in the ground state?
I) O2-, Ne, and Mg2+
II) Ni, Cu+, and Zn2+
III) Hg, Ti+, and Pb2+ - ANS I) and III)
Which ion has the same electron configuration as Kr? - ANS All of these
Consider which of the following ground state electron configuration. ts22s22p4. Which of the
following ions has this ground state elctron configuration? - ANS C-2
Which ion has the smallest ionic radius? - ANS Li+

,Which ion has the smallest ionic radius?
(Same question, different choices) - ANS F-
Arrange the ions N3-, 02-, Mg2+, Na+, and F- in order of increasing ionic radius, starting with the
smallest first. - ANS Mg2+, Na+, F-, O2-, N3-
Of the following, which element has the highest first ionization energy? - ANS Helium
Of the following, which element has the highest first ionization energy?
(Same question, different choices) - ANS Fluorine
Which of the following represents the change in electronic configuration that is associated with
the second ionization energy of magnesium? - ANS [Ne] 3s1 -> [Ne] + e-
Which of the following atoms with the specified electronic configuration would have the
*lowest* first ionization energy? - ANS [Xe] 6s1
Which ionization process requires the most energy? - ANS Al3+(g) --> Al4+(g) + e-
List the elements Na, Ca, Rb, Cl, He in order of decreasing first ionization energy. -
ANS He>Cl>Ca>Na>Rb
Of the following which element has the highest first ionization energy? - ANS N
Which period 3 element has successive first through seventh ionization energies (kj/mol) of E!1
= 578, E!2 = 1817, E!3 =2745, E!4 = 11575, E!5 = 14830, E!6 = 18376, E!7 = 23293 - ANS Al
Which electron affinity process would liberate the most energy? - ANS [He] 2s2 2p2 + e- ->
[He] 2s2 2p1

, Which element has the most favorable (most negative) electron affinity? - ANS C
Which element has the most favorable (most negative electron affinity?
(Same question, different choices) - ANS S
What is the general trend in ionization energy and electron affinity values? - ANS Both
increase as one transverses a period from left to right and both decrease as one descends a
group.
An element that has the valence electron configuration 3s2 3p3 belongs to which period and
end group? - ANS Period 3; Group 5A
In the reaction of sodium metal with chlorine gas which of the following processes releases
energy? - ANS Cl(g) +e- -> Cl-(g)
Calculate the energy for the formation of LiCl(s) from its elements in their standard states and
the following tabulated information:
Li(s) + 1/2 Cl2(g) -> LiCl(s)......................?
Li+(g) + Cl-(g) -> LiCl(s)...........................-853 kj/mol
Li(s) -> Li(g)...................................................+159.4 kj/mol
1/2 Cl2(g) -> Cl(g)......................................+121.7 kj/mol
Cl(g) + e- -> Cl-(g)....................................-348.6 kj/mol
Li(g) -> Li+(g) + e-.......................................+520.2 kj/mol - ANS -400.3 kj/mol
